Monday Muse: Emmanuelle Alt

The time has come to start a new section! The idea: presenting to you some of our very personal style icons to give you an appetizing bite of inspiration for how to dress for the week to come.

We start off with no less than French Vogue Chief Editor Emmanuelle Alt. One word: EFFORTLESS. Known for her simple yet ever so stylish looks, Emmanuelle is mixing delicate basics like cashmere pulls and biker tees with It-pieces of the current season. She's never over-the-top but more like the french girl casual with a cool and serene attitude, leaving us with shining eyes in the sight of this chick knowing every trick in the book.

So let classes begin with Ms. Alt teaching us some styling lessons cause we are eager to learn - at least on a monday afternoon.

Rule number one: mixing out-of-bed-I-don't-care-hair with cropped, slim fitting jeans, a rocking jacket and statement booties is a damn fine way to start the week.

Love: Details at Chloé Pre-Fall 2013


Chloé delivered my absolute favorite Pre-Fall collection this year. Very feminine but yet effortless, girly but sophisticated, chic and at the same time cool. I love the unconventional but yet so very beautiful color combination of strong colors, such as red and green, in contrast to pastels, such as light pink and beige, and neutral colors, such as black, white and grey. The collection is very versatile and amazingly wearable - for any age and style.

I especially love the trumpet dresses and the A-line coats that have a hint of a vintage feel to them. Clare Waight Keller herself states that she was inspired by the music of the 60s - and that's why you can find little abstract instruments in the patterns of the garments. We adore her love for details - and say: Chapeau, Chloé!
